22.6.17
UNIGATE
®
fieldbus gateway UNIGATE
®
EL - DeviceNet™ V. 1.0
4
Deutschmann Automation GmbH & Co. KG
Information on CE marking of the module . . . . . . . . . . . . . . . . 9
EU Directive EMC .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
1.2
Scope of application .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
Note installation guidelines . . . . . . . . . . . . . . . . . . . . . . . . . 9
Installation of the unit . . . . . . . . . . . . . . . . . . . . . . . . . . . . 9
Working on switch cabinets . . . . . . . . . . . . . . . . . . . . . . . . . 9
Information for the machine manufacturers . . . . . . . . . . . . . . 10
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 10
EU Machinery Directive . . . . . . . . . . . . . . . . . . . . . . . . . . 10
Introduction .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.11
3.1
EL software flow-chart . . . . . . . . . . . . . . . . . . . . 12
3.2
block diagram . . . . . . . . . . . . . . . . . . . . . . . . . 13
3.3
application diagram . . . . . . . . . . . . . . . . . . . . . . 13
Operation modes of the Gateway. . . . . . . . . . . . . . . . . . . . 14
Configuration mode (config mode) . . . . . . . . . . . . . . . . . . . . 14
4.1.1 Data structure on the Ethernet-Side in configuration mode . . . . . . . . . . . 14
Test mode .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 15
Data exchange mode . . . . . . . . . . . . . . . . . . . . . . . . . . . 15
RS-interface .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
5.1
EL . . . . . . . . . . . . . . . . . . . . 16
5.2
®
EL . . . . . . . . . . . . . . . . . . . . . 16
Framing Check .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 16
The Debug-interface . . . . . . . . . . . . . . . . . . . . . . . . . . . 17
Overview of the Debug-interface . . . . . . . . . . . . . . . . . . . . . 17
Starting in the Debug-mode . . . . . . . . . . . . . . . . . . . . . . . . 17
Communication parameter for the Debug-interface . . . . . . . . . . . . 17
Possibilities with the Debug-interface . . . . . . . . . . . . . . . . . . . 17
Commands of the Debug-interface . . . . . . . . . . . . . . . . . . . . 17
Mode of operation of the system . . . . . . . . . . . . . . . . . . . . 19
General explanation .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
Interfaces .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
Data exchange DeviceNet . . . . . . . . . . . . . . . . . . . . . . . . 19
7.3.1 Polling .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
Possible data lengths . . . . . . . . . . . . . . . . . . . . . . . . . . . 19
Generating a Script .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
What is a Script? .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 20
Memory efficiency of the programs . . . . . . . . . . . . . . . . . . . . 20
What can you do with a Script device? . . . . . . . . . . . . . . . . . . 20
Independence of buses . . . . . . . . . . . . . . . . . . . . . . . . . . 20
Further settings at the Gateway . . . . . . . . . . . . . . . . . . . . . . 20
The use of the PROTOCOL DEVELOPER . . . . . . . . . . . . . . . . 21
Accuracies of the baud rates . . . . . . . . . . . . . . . . . . . . . . . 21
Script processing times . . . . . . . . . . . . . . . . . . . . . . . . . . 22
Hardware ports, switches and LEDs . . . . . . . . . . . . . . . . . . 23
9.1
Device labeling .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 23